SHINGU, WAKAYAMA PREF. – A whale museum in Taiji, Wakayama Prefecture, held a memorial service Monday for a whale that died there shortly after its birth in fiscal 2011.
Katsuki Hayashi, the general manager of the museum, said that recent improvements in workers’ skills at the facility have minimized the number of animal deaths.
